ResidualVM logo ResidualVM website - Forums - Contact us BuildBot - Doxygen - Wiki curved edge

Myst3::SimpleMovie Class Reference

#include <movie.h>

Inheritance diagram for Myst3::SimpleMovie:
Collaboration diagram for Myst3::SimpleMovie:

List of all members.

Public Member Functions

 SimpleMovie (Myst3Engine *vm, uint16 id)
virtual ~SimpleMovie ()
void update ()
bool endOfVideo ()
void playStartupSound ()
void refreshAmbientSounds ()
void setSynchronized (bool b)
void play ()

Private Attributes

bool _synchronized
uint _startEngineTick

Detailed Description

Definition at line 152 of file myst3/movie.h.


Constructor & Destructor Documentation

Myst3::SimpleMovie::SimpleMovie ( Myst3Engine vm,
uint16  id 
)

Definition at line 390 of file myst3/movie.cpp.

Myst3::SimpleMovie::~SimpleMovie (  )  [virtual]

Definition at line 472 of file myst3/movie.cpp.


Member Function Documentation

bool Myst3::SimpleMovie::endOfVideo (  ) 

Definition at line 445 of file myst3/movie.cpp.

void Myst3::SimpleMovie::play (  ) 

Definition at line 398 of file myst3/movie.cpp.

void Myst3::SimpleMovie::playStartupSound (  ) 

Definition at line 454 of file myst3/movie.cpp.

void Myst3::SimpleMovie::refreshAmbientSounds (  ) 

Definition at line 467 of file myst3/movie.cpp.

void Myst3::SimpleMovie::setSynchronized ( bool  b  )  [inline]

Definition at line 163 of file myst3/movie.h.

void Myst3::SimpleMovie::update (  ) 

Definition at line 411 of file myst3/movie.cpp.


Member Data Documentation

Definition at line 169 of file myst3/movie.h.

Definition at line 168 of file myst3/movie.h.


The documentation for this class was generated from the following files:


Generated on Sat Jan 12 2019 05:04:54 for ResidualVM by doxygen 1.7.1
curved edge   curved edge